如何确定分页以确保关键字出现在页面的中心

时间:2011-11-19 16:23:07

标签: objective-c ios uiwebview

我不是在寻找完成的代码,而是更多的起点;我有点卡住了!

我有一个很长的文本文档以及本文档中出现的一系列关键字。我知道每个关键字在文档中的显示位置。我正在寻找一种方法,将这个关键字在不可滚动的UIWebView中显示一半,同时显示适合UIWebView的周围文本。换句话说,我想计算分页字符边界。

1 个答案:

答案 0 :(得分:0)

您可以使用核心文本来查找此类信息,但这非常复杂。您可能只是为每个关键字生成一个带有锚标记的HTML文档,然后使用javascript或片段标识符来移动Web视图。

编辑:例如,HTML可能如下所示:

My text blah blah <a name="keyword-super-1">super</a> more blah blah然后使用JavaScript - Jump to anchor之类的javascript。